Santa Maria Man Arrested for Attempted Murder with a Machete

Source: Santa Maria Police Department

On Saturday, 5/28/22 shortly after 1:00 am, SMPD Dispatch began receiving multiple calls of a fight on the 300 block east Monroe.  Responding officers arrived and located a victim in the street who had sustained multiple lacerations caused by a machete.  The 24-year-old male victim was transported to Marian Regional Medical Center by ambulance, then to Cottage Hospital via Calstar. The victim’s current condition is unknown.

Officers located additional evidence of the crime and were able to detain multiple people leaving the area.  Detectives along with Crime Lab personnel responded and assisted in the investigation.  After numerous interviews with witnesses the suspect was identified, and the weapon used in the assault was located in the vicinity. 

The suspect, Jesus Espinoza Irazqui, 24 years of age a resident of Santa Maria, was arrested and booked for Attempted Murder.  Irazqui was booked at the Santa Barbara County Jail with a bail of 2,000,000.

SMPD Detectives are continuing to work the investigation and ask anyone with information to contact them at (805) 928-3781 X2277.
